Classroom Rules Show your PRIDE! Prepared Follow the “Participation” expectation (CHAMPS) Have classroom supplies ready Respect Follow the “Conversation” expectation (CHAMPS) Keep your body to yourself Use appropriate language, attitude and body language Integrity Follow the “Activity” expectation (CHAMPS) Be on time to class (in your seat BEFORE the tardy bell) Complete all assigned work on time Determination Follow the “Help” expectation (CHAMPS) Follow teacher/substitute directions Focus on you Excellence Follow the “Movement” expectation (CHAMPS) Clean up after yourself Report issues to teacher/substitute Show your PRIDE!
